在当今互联网时代,科学上网已成为许多人获取信息的重要手段。然而,在使用科学上网工具时,用户常常会遇到各种问题,其中最常见的就是DNS错误。本文将深入探讨科学上网中的DNS错误,包括其原因、解决方案以及常见问题解答。
什么是DNS错误?
DNS(域名系统)是将域名转换为IP地址的系统。当用户在浏览器中输入网址时,DNS负责将该网址解析为计算机能够理解的IP地址。如果DNS解析失败,就会出现DNS错误,导致无法访问网站。
科学上网中的DNS错误的常见原因
-
DNS服务器故障
- DNS服务器可能由于维护或故障而无法正常工作。
-
网络连接问题
- 不稳定的网络连接可能导致DNS请求无法发送或接收。
-
防火墙或安全软件
- 一些防火墙或安全软件可能会阻止DNS请求。
-
DNS配置错误
- 用户的设备可能配置了错误的DNS服务器地址。
-
ISP限制
- 一些互联网服务提供商可能会限制DNS请求,导致无法访问特定网站。
如何解决科学上网中的DNS错误
1. 更换DNS服务器
- 使用公共DNS服务器,如Google DNS(8.8.8.8和8.8.4.4)或Cloudflare DNS(1.1.1.1)。
- 在设备的网络设置中手动输入新的DNS服务器地址。
2. 检查网络连接
- 确保设备已连接到互联网。
- 尝试重启路由器或调制解调器。
3. 禁用防火墙或安全软件
- 暂时禁用防火墙或安全软件,检查是否解决了DNS错误。
- 如果解决,考虑调整防火墙设置以允许DNS请求通过。
4. 清除DNS缓存
- 在命令提示符中输入
ipconfig /flushdns
来清除DNS缓存。 - 这可以解决由于缓存导致的DNS解析问题。
5. 使用VPN
- 使用VPN可以绕过ISP的限制,使用VPN提供的DNS服务器进行解析。
- 选择信誉良好的VPN服务提供商,以确保安全和隐私。
常见问题解答(FAQ)
Q1: DNS错误的常见表现是什么?
- 无法访问特定网站,浏览器显示“DNS_PROBE_FINISHED_NXDOMAIN”或“无法找到服务器”等错误信息。
Q2: 如何知道我的DNS服务器是否正常工作?
- 可以使用命令提示符中的
nslookup
命令来测试DNS服务器的响应。如果返回结果正常,则说明DNS服务器工作正常。
Q3: 更换DNS服务器会影响我的网络速度吗?
- 在某些情况下,更换为更快的DNS服务器(如Google DNS或Cloudflare DNS)可能会提高网络速度,但这并不总是适用。
Q4: 使用VPN是否可以解决DNS错误?
- 是的,使用VPN可以帮助绕过ISP的限制,并使用VPN提供的DNS服务器进行解析,从而解决DNS错误。
Q5: 如果以上方法都无法解决DNS错误,我该怎么办?
- 如果问题仍然存在,建议联系网络服务提供商,询问是否存在网络故障或其他问题。也可以考虑重置网络设置或重新安装网络驱动程序。
结论
科学上网中的DNS错误是一个常见问题,但通过了解其原因和解决方案,用户可以有效地解决这些问题。希望本文能为您提供有用的信息,帮助您顺利进行科学上网。
正文完